Library
The
institute’s library holds a collection of over three thousand
books on a variety of subjects, including Tafseer, Hadith, Fiqh,
History, Seerah, Poetry, and Muslim Men and Women, in Urdu, Arabic
and English. Students are expected to benefit by using it for
research on various subjects.
Audio-Visual
Facility
Modern
educational teaching methods are used for effective classroom
teachings. The Institute has a fairly large selection of
audio-visual aids as a useful educational resource for students.
These include educational CDs and videos. Additionally, the lectures
given in class are recorded by the Institute, and are made available
to the students via cassettes afterwards. This allows students to
catch up on missed lectures.
Extra
Curricular Activities
Trips
are arranged at least once a year, so that students may interact
with their colleagues and teachers and apply the Islamic etiquettes
of traveling they are taught during the course. In this connection,
girls are taken to the beach or to farms. A trip was also made to
Turkey, which gave students a unique insight into Islamic
civilizations and history, and was thoroughly beneficial for them.
Hostel
A
well-supervised hostel, with limited accommodation capacity, is
available for regular students who reside far away from the
Institute campus. It provides a comfortable, clean and healthy
environment to nurture the students mentally and spiritually. The
rules and regulations are provided after accepting the request for
accommodation. The Institute reserves the right of admission in each
case. Applicants requiring hostel accommodation are required
to complete Form C (hostel application). This form can be obtained
directly from the Institute on admission. Girls above the age of 18
are given hostel facility.

Financial
Assistance
Financial
assistance is available for deserving students who are academically
competent as well. Applicants are required to complete an additional
Form B (financial assistance), which can be obtained on request from
the Institute. Students are required to declare their financial
status and circumstances in the form. The information forwarded is
strictly confidential and is used only to assess the amount of
assistance required. Please note that the sponsorship is terminated
if the student fails to attain the required passing percentage.
Childcare
Facility
Al-Huda
provides childcare facilities to mothers with young children, free
of charge. A separate room is available for these mothers where they
can continue with their study while taking care of their children.
Furthermore, the staff members at Al-Huda also help out with the
children. During holidays, Al-Huda organizes different courses
for the children of the staff and the students. Students with
children are thus provided a relaxed learning environment.

Canteen
A
well-equipped canteen is available for the students at Al-Huda. Not
only does it offer eatables but also medicines, stationery, gowns
and scarves amongst other things. A note is made that the food
served satisfies the conditions of 'halaal' (lawful) and 'tayyib'
(clean) as per Islamic Laws.
